Summary of PTSA Meetings

Board of Directors Meetings

The Board of Directors consists of the elected officers, appointed committee chairmen, and the principal. The Board, chaired by the president, meets monthly to handle the transaction of necessary and detailed business between meetings of the association. Guests may be invited to a Board meeting and granted a courtesy seat by the president. A guest may bring specific information; however, guests do not vote or participate in discussion.

Unit Meetings

The unit typically meets three times annually and most of these meetings are scheduled during the evening to accommodate all PTSA members. The unit is the voting body for all action taken, including: adopting Standing Rules; adopting the program, fundraisers and budget for the year; electing the nominating committee; and electing officers. Minutes are accessible to all members of the unit.

Broken Arrow PTA Council Meetings

The Broken Arrow PTA (BAPTA) Council represents all PTA organizations within Broken Arrow Public Schools. The BAPTA Council meetings are held the first Tuesday of each month at Central on Main, located at 210 N. Main Street.

Virtual Academy's council delegate, president and principal typically attend these meetings each month and are the voting delegates for these meetings, although the meetings are open to all PTA members. A report about this meeting is given at the school's Board of Directors meeting.
